About. Fair Fares NYC is a City program created to help New Yorkers with low incomes manage their transportation costs. Using the Fair Fares NYC MetroCard, eligible New York City residents receive a 50% discount on subway and eligible bus fares. Pay-per-Ride, weekly unlimited, and monthly unlimited options are all available. No. City/Borough State Zip Code Home Telephone Work/Other Telephone Date of Birth Your Social Security Number (optional) Code Male Female mta Application for MTA Reduced-Fare MetroCard for Senior Citizens(65 years or older) ALL INFORMATION …The Temporary Reduced-Fare AutoGate MetroCard is valid for a period ranging from 90 days to a year, contingent upon completing the Reduced-Fare application and filing the appropriate medical information from a doctor. Otherwise, the temporary card works the same as a Reduced-Fare AutoGate MetroCard.

Reduced-Fare Metro Cards can be used to pay fares on all MTA subways and local buses, 24 hours a day; and on express buses during non-rush hours. Reduced-Fare MetroCard Application and Instructions. The Reduced-Fare MetroCard is valid only if you are disabled as stated in your application. The Reduced-Fare MetroCard can be used only by the person to whom it is issued and only in accordance with the program guidelines. JFK AirTrain 10-Trip MetroCard: 25 $ JFK AirTrain 30-Day Unlimited Ride: 40 $ How much is a senior MetroCard? This option is called Reduced Fare. Seniors pay the base subway or local bus fare which is $2.75. Reduced fare is half the base fare, $1.35 or less with Reduced-Fare MetroCard discounts. Customers who are 65 years of age or …For children 7 thru 11, each child pays a Reduced Fare—just ask the bus operator or station attendant for assistance. Also, children under 7 ride free with a fare-paying customer. For elementary and high school students 7-20 years old: Valid 5:30 a.m. to 8:30 p.m. on school days, with permit.
